Artist Statement
I use photography as a means of self-expression. I take photos for myself, to express my perception of the world around me. I use photography to learn how natural light, shapes, textures; colors that outlines an area - a mountain side, building, or people. It is through this process I get work with or talk to people that I would not be able to on a daily basis. In creating the images, I often attempt to blur the line between reality and photography. My subject choice comes from artist that I've admired in my journey of photography but told from my point of view. I enjoy telling stories with my photos by capturing every detail of the subject from the time I arrive until I leave. I am excited to create and look forward to each time. -
